6.1 RS-232C
UTL8500 series electronic load is equipped with RS-232C communication interface
according to standards. You can use the corresponding communication lead for remote
operation if you need. There is a DB9 female interface at the end of the electronic load,
which can be connected to the computer COM port by using a standard RS-232C cable.
Note: In actual use, the electronic load only uses three pins (2, 3 and 5) to
communicate with the device. It is recommended to turn off the power of the instrument
when plugging or unplugging the connector to avoid electrical shock.
